Well Completion Equipment and Services Market worth 11.09 Bn USD by 2021

The report, now available on ASDReports, "Well Completion Equipment and Services Market by Type (Packers, Sand Control Tools, Multistage Fracturing Tools, Liner Hangers, Smart Wells, Valves & Others), by Application (Onshore & Offshore), & by Region - Global Trends and Forecast to 2021", The well completion equipment & services market is expected to grow from an estimated USD 8.98 Billion in 2016 to USD 11.09 Billion by 2021, at a CAGR of 4.31% from 2016 to 2021. Factors such as refracking of mature oil & gas wells and resuming shale operations are driving the market globally.

Onshore is the largest application-based market segment

The well completion equipment & services market in this report has been classified based on application into two segments, namely, onshore and offshore. The onshore well completion equipment & services segment is expected to be higher than the offshore application segment in terms of market share during the forecast period. This is much evident in the North American region due to the shale gas revolution in the U.S. along with increase in the production from the Canadian tar sands. Moreover, the cost incurred in oil & gas activities such as drilling and completion is less in onshore when compared to offshore applications.

Packers would dominate the global well completion equipment & services market

The packers segment holds the largest market size, and is projected to grow at the highest rate during the forecast period. This is because packers are the most common and most widely used completion equipment. Though it costs less when compared to other equipment, the large number of units used tends to increase its market size in terms of value.

North America is the dominant market for well completion equipment & services

North America dominates the well completion equipment & services market, and Africa is expected to grow at the highest rate during the forecast period. In North America, the growth of the well completion equipment & services market can be attributed to factors such as shale revolution and presence of large drilled but not completed (DUC) wells, particularly in the U.S. Meanwhile, the deepwater discoveries in South America and Africa will increase the demand for well completion equipment & services in these regions.
